16 February 2024
Written question
To ask the Minister for the Cabinet Office, what steps his Department takes to support civil servants who are returning to work after maternity leave.
Source: Commons
26 February 2024
Answer
The Cabinet Office Maternity Leave policy outlines the support available for Cabinet Office employees who are returning to work after maternity leave. Employees are protected from suffering any detriment as a result of taking maternity leave and will retu...
